Understanding Backdoor Hiring

Before diving into the tools and software, it’s important to understand what backdoor hiring entails. This practice typically involves:

  • Nepotism: Hiring friends or family members outside of the standard hiring process.
  • Favoritism: Giving preferential treatment to certain candidates based on personal relationships rather than merit.
  • Unreported Referrals: Hiring individuals through personal recommendations without reporting these referrals properly.

These practices can undermine the fairness of the hiring process, leading to a less qualified and less diverse workforce. Now, let’s explore how to mitigate these risks.

Implementing ATS (Applicant Tracking Systems)

One of the most effective ways to prevent backdoor hiring is by using a robust Applicant Tracking System (ATS). An ATS can:

  • Standardize the Hiring Process: By automating and standardizing the hiring workflow, an ATS ensures all candidates undergo the same recruitment stages.
  • Enhance Transparency: These systems often come with features that allow for tracking and reporting on every step of the hiring process, ensuring transparency.
  • Monitor Referrals: Many ATS solutions have modules for managing and tracking employee referrals, ensuring they are processed through formal channels.

Popular ATS options include Workday, Greenhouse, and Lever, offering comprehensive features to manage and safeguard the hiring process.

Leveraging AI and Machine Learning

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) can play a pivotal role in preventing backdoor hiring. Here’s how:

  • Bias Detection: AI algorithms can analyze hiring patterns and detect recruitment bias, flagging anomalies that might suggest favoritism or nepotism.
  • Candidate Screening: ML can be used to screen resumes and applications impartially, focusing on skills and qualifications rather than personal connections.
  • Behavioral Analysis: AI-driven tools can analyze interviewers' behavior and feedback to ensure all candidates are evaluated on a level playing field.

Tools like Pymetrics and HireVue use AI to enhance the fairness and effectiveness of the hiring process.

Encouraging Ethical Practices with HR Software

Human Resources (HR) software can help promote ethical hiring practices by providing tools for:

  • Compliance Tracking: Ensuring that hiring practices comply with legal and ethical standards.
  • Training and Development: Offering training programs on ethical hiring practices and unconscious bias for hiring managers and recruiters.
  • Feedback Mechanisms: Implementing systems for anonymous reporting of unethical practices within the recruitment process.

HR software like BambooHR and SAP SuccessFactors offer comprehensive features to support ethical hiring practices.
